2. Longevity: Wrought Iron vs. Various other Products.
Wrought iron has an excellent lifespan, specifically when contrasted to products like timber or vinyl. A properly maintained wrought iron fence can last approximately half a century or more, and sometimes, it can last over 100 years. The trick to keeping this longevity is safeguarding the steel from rust via normal upkeep, such as using rust-resistant finishes or fresh paint.
On the various other hand:
Timber Fencing: Timber fences generally last between 10 to twenty years. They are more prone to weathering, deteriorating, and parasite damages, requiring constant repair services or replacements to keep their capability and appearance.
Vinyl Secure fencing: Plastic fencings typically last 20 to three decades before indicators of aging such as fading or fracturing emerged. While low-maintenance, vinyl does not use the very same longevity as functioned iron.
Chain Link Fencing: Wire mesh fence normally last 20 to 30 years, relying on climate and treatment. Nonetheless, they can corrosion and wear away gradually, specifically if the protective finish disappears.
3. Maintenance: Wrought Iron's Resilience.
Wrought iron fencing requires some focus to maintain its elegance and strength, largely to protect versus rust. In areas with high humidity or salty air, functioned iron might establish corrosion spots, but with regular cleaning, rust treatment, and a fresh coat of paint, it can preserve its excellent problem for years. A well-maintained functioned iron fence can require minimal upkeep after the initial safety finishing is used.
In comparison:
![]()
Timber Fencing: Timber requires continual maintenance, consisting of sealing, discoloration, and treating for bugs, to ensure it stays attractive and functional. Wood is likewise more susceptible to damage from the components, such as rot and mold, and might require to be replaced more regularly.
Vinyl Fencing: Plastic is relatively low-maintenance and just requires occasional cleansing. Nevertheless, vinyl is prone to breaking in severe temperatures, which can cause pricey fixings or replacement.
Chain Web Link Secure Fencing: Chain web link is very easy to keep, requiring little bit greater than occasional cleansing. Nevertheless, the product is susceptible to corrosion if not correctly treated, particularly in coastal or damp environments. In time, the galvanization of chain link can subside, leading to deterioration and reduced resilience.
